    Overview of brake systems

    When you press the brake pedal, the system converts this simple action into hydraulic pressure that slows or stops the vehicle. The master cylinder acts as the primary hydraulic pump, sending brake fluid through the lines to the brake calipers. This flow is essential for even and predictable braking, ensuring the Brake Master Cylinder wheels respond consistently under varying loads. Regular inspection of seals and fluid levels helps maintain performance and extend the life of the entire braking assembly. A well maintained setup provides safer, more reliable stopping power for daily driving and longer trips alike.

    Role of the master cylinder

    The Brake Master Cylinder is responsible for generating hydraulic pressure by pushing fluid through the system when the brake pedal is engaged. It contains pistons and seals that translate mechanical force into pressurised fluid, which then acts on the brake calipers at Brake Calipers each wheel. Any leak or air intrusion into the lines can compromise braking efficiency, making routine checks crucial. In modern vehicles, anti lock braking systems integrate with the master cylinder to optimise control during emergency stops.

    Function and maintenance of calipers

    Brake Calipers are the components that apply the braking force to the rotors by squeezing the pads against the disc. They rely on consistent hydraulic pressure from the master cylinder to function correctly. Over time, calipers can suffer from sticking or seized slides, leading to uneven wear and reduced effectiveness. Regular inspection, cleaning of the guide pins, and timely replacement of worn pads help preserve braking balance and prevent rotor damage.

    Installation tips and best practices

    During maintenance, start with a clean work area and gather the right tools before opening the brake lines. When replacing components, ensure proper torque on fittings and caliper mounting bolts to prevent leaks or misalignment. Bleed the system to remove air pockets, then test the pedal firmness before taking the vehicle on a road trial. Documentation of parts used and service intervals helps track wear patterns and plan future replacements, promoting safer driving across all terrains.
